Job Title: Supply Chain Security Manager

FLSA: Exempt

General Function:

Supervises all security functions and oversees physical security for all of Hy-Vee Distribution Centers, Central Fill Pharmacy, and Hy-Vee subsidiaries.

Core Competencies

  • Partnerships
  • Growth mindset
  • Results oriented
  • Customer focused
  • Professionalism

Reporting Relations

Accountable and Reports to Primary: Assistant Vice President Executive Security; Secondary: Distribution Center Presidents and Vice Presidents

Positions that report to you: Distribution Center Security Personnel

Primary Duties and Responsibilities

  • Supervises security personnel at the Distribution Center. Provides training for all security officers on a regular basis.
  • Works closely with the D.C. Presidents, Vice Presidents on security implementation and policies and procedures.
  • Provides training and education on security material for departments at all D.C.’s on a regular basis.
  • Manages and oversees all security, CCTV, card access, and security equipment for the D.C.’s.
  • Coordinates/manages DOT random drug/alcohol testing.
  • Reports to work when scheduled and works expected number of hours.

Secondary Duties and Responsibilities

  • Participates in department meetings as needed for all D.C.’s to conduct and oversee the security projects for D.C. locations.
  • Continues evaluation of the security needs for all the D.C.’s.
  • Works with compliance managers and/or safety managers on emergency procedures and fire systems.

Supervisory Responsibilities

  • Supervises security officers and D.C. Security Supervisors.
  • Responsible for hiring, reviewing work, maintaining standards, assigning work, and acting on employee problems.
  • Has the authority to recommend employee transfer, promotion, discipline, and termination.

Knowledge, Skills, Abilities and Worker Characteristics

  • Must have supervisory skills and experience.
  • Knowledge of physical security.
  • Investigation, interview, and interrogation skills.
  • Knowledge of security equipment used at the Distribution Centers.
  • Report writing skills and be able to do logical or scientific thinking to solve problems.

Education and Experience:

A degree or certification in criminal justice or security field related.

Over three years of similar or related work experience. Managerial experience, investigative skills, logistics and transportation security would be beneficial.

Physical Requirements:

  • Must be able to physically perform light work exerting up to 20 pounds of force occasionally.
  • Visual requirements include vision from less than 20 inches to more than 20 feet with our without correction, depth perception, field of vision, and color vision.
  • Must be able to perform the following physical activities: stooping, reaching, standing, walking, grasping, fingering, talking, hearing, and repetitive motions.

Working Conditions

The duties of this position are normally conducted in an office environment and in the Distribution Centers. Temperature extremes are due to seasonal changes and/or if outdoors. There is a hazard from equipment movement while traveling the warehouses. There is pressure to handle multiple tasks in a day.

Equipment Used to Perform Job

Guard 1 Plus Security, fax, copier, taser, handgun, company vehicle, laptop computer, cell phone, 2 way radios, CCTV system, card access system, Retalix Yard, Word, Excel, as well as warehouse equipment, breath alcohol testing equipment and urine collection.

Confidentiality

Has access to employee records, confidential telephone calls, alarm system codes, access keys, home telephone numbers of Executive Staff and store managers, packages, mail left at traffic control centers, assists Loss Prevention Department with theft investigations and accident investigations, also list of random DOT drug and alcohol subjects.

Financial Responsibility

Manages hours and wages for the security personnel.

Contacts

Has contact with other employees, customers, suppliers/vendors, general public, community or trade/professional organizations and federal/state governmental or regulatory agencies.

About Hy-Vee, Inc.

Hy-Vee, Inc. is an employee-owned corporation operating more than 563 business units across nine Midwestern states with sales of more than $13 billion annually. The supermarket chain is synonymous with quality, variety, convenience, healthy lifestyles, culinary expertise and superior customer service. Hy-Vee was recently named the No. 1 grocery store in America by USA TODAY. The company’s more than 75,000 employees provide “A Helpful Smile in Every Aisle” to customers every day.
